Leading global air cargo carrier, Emirates SkyCargo recently celebrated 15 years of facilitating air cargo trade operations between Vietnam and the rest of the world.

The global carrier operates six flights per week to Ho Chi Minh City and ten scheduled flights per week to Hanoi. Apart from this, the airline also operates additional charter flights to support the export needs of the market.

Exported Vietnamese commodities include apparel, medical supplies and perishables (mangoes, rambutans, passion fruit, dragon fruit and lychees).

The airline said in a statement, “Exports from these gateways (Ho Chi Minh City and Hanoi) were carried to other points in Asia including Bangkok, Singapore and Kuala Lumpur and then uplifted on Emirates flights to Dubai and other markets.”
